New Millport is an unincorporated community in Clearfield County, Pennsylvania, United States. The community is located 5.7 miles south of Curwensville. New Millport has a post office, with ZIP code 16861. New Millport is situated 2½ miles northeast of McNeel Run.

Oak Ridge is an unincorporated community in Clearfield County, Pennsylvania, United States. The community is 8.8 miles south of Curwensville. Oak Ridge is situated 4 miles east of McNeel Run.

Olanta is an unincorporated community in Clearfield County, Pennsylvania, United States. The community is located along Pennsylvania Route 453, 4.2 miles south-southeast of Curwensville. Olanta has a post office, with ZIP code 16863. Olanta is situated 4½ miles northeast of McNeel Run.
